Sorachi Ace
À propos
Sorachi Ace was originally bred at Sapporo Breweries in Hokkaido, Japan, in 1984. Its distinctive lemon, dill, and coconut character is unlike any other hop variety, making it a unique and polarizing choice for saisons, farmhouse ales, and experimental brews.
Profil aromatique
Lemon, dill, coconut, herbal, tea
Substituts
Loral, Saaz, Nelson Sauvin
Frequently Asked Questions
- What is Sorachi Ace hop?
- Sorachi Ace — Japanese hop with lemon, dill, coconut. Bred at Sapporo Breweries in 1984. Alpha acid 13-16%.
- What is the alpha acid content of Sorachi Ace hops?
- Sorachi Ace hops have an alpha acid content of 13.0-16.0%%.
